Meet Jack Hanna at Busch Gardens & SeaWorld

At Busch Gardens in Tampa, Hanna will visit the park for a few events in late April and early May. It all starts with the Meet Jack Hanna show, which will be held on April 26 and May 3. During the show, Hanna will bring out some of his scaly, feathery, and furry friends and share a little information about each one. Shows will take place at 11:30 am, 2 pm, and 4 pm in the Stanleyville Theater.
Hanna will also join in on the fun during special Family Sleepovers on April 25 and May 2, as well as during a special Serengeti Night Safari on April 26.
A night of family fun at Busch Gardens, the Jack Hanna Family Sleepover will provide the whole family with behinds the scenes access, encounters with animal nightlife, and a tasty dinner. Guests will spend the night at the park and wake up to meet tigers in Jungala, enjoy a continental breakfast, and hang out with Hanna. The sleepovers run from 6 pm to 9 am and require a separate ticket; Busch Gardens admission isn’t required or included.
Admission to the park also isn’t included or required for the Serengeti Night Safari with Jack Hanna, which offers a night to remember with the animal expert. This two-hour long nighttime experience begins in the exclusive Safari Club with a few tasty treats. Then, guests will travel under moonlight to explore the nighttime mysteries of hippos, lions, and hyenas before proceeding on a guided safari expedition, complete with night vision monoculars. The Night Safari will wrap up with fun around the bonfire with Hanna, who’ll regale guests with tales of African lore.
During both days of Hanna’s shows at Busch Gardens, the park will also offer a special breakfast with “Jungle Jack.” An experience not to be missed, this fun-filled breakfast offers guests the opportunity to query Hanna all about your favorite creatures. It also includes a delicious buffet, some ‘wild’ entertainment, and special reserved seats at his first show. The Exclusive Breakfast with Jack Hanna requires additional tickets along with the usual Busch Gardens admission, which is not included.
Meanwhile, over at SeaWorld in Orlando, Hanna will sharing his enthusiasm and seemingly limitless knowledge of the animal world on May 1 and 2 during shows at 1:15 pm and 3:30 at the Nautilus Theater on May 1. The park will also host breakfast with the animal expert on those mornings. Guests will get to feast on Chef-carved ham, scrambled eggs, breakfast potatoes, biscuits and gravy, smoked bacon, sausage, French toast sticks, seasonal fresh fruits, breakfast pastries, bagels, and yogurt.
